ABS-CBN’s latest crime-thriller drama series ‘Pamilya Sagrado’ started airing last week; how did it fare in TV ratings?
Based on the latest rating reports from the Nielsen NUTAM People survey, “Pamilya Sagrado’s” pilot week is marked by a lukewarm reception from TV viewers compared to its predecessor, ‘Linlang.’
On Monday, June 17, the Piolo Pascual, Grae Fernandez, and Kyle Echarri starrer teleserye registered a pilot rating of 7.2, taking the overall number 9 position on the ratings board. It’s Kapuso rival ‘My Guardian Alien (MGA)’, on the other hand, scored 2.2 percent more at 9.4 percent, placing sixth on the ratings chart.
On the following day, Tuesday, June 18, ‘Pamilya Sagrado’ slashed 0.2 percent to 7.0 but maintained its number 9 ranking on the leaderboard. MGA likewise slightly dropped to 9.3 percent but also retained its number 4 spot on the leaderboard.
During the midweek on Wednesday, June 19, the Kapamilya primetime teleserye posted a recovery, improving 0.6 percent to 7.6, retaining its 9th ranking vs. MGA’s 10.3 percent, and also maintaining its position at number 4.
On Thursday, June 20, ‘Pamilya Sagrado’ went down again to 7.2, moving 1 notch to the number 10 on the ratings board. MGA, on the other hand, added 0.3 percent to 10.6 percent and remained stable at number 4.
But on Friday, June 21, ‘Pamilya Sagrado’ managed a comeback, registering a rating of 7.7 percent, its highest to date since its pilot. MGA, meanwhile, dropped by 0.6 percent to 10.0 but still remained in the number 4 spot on the leaderboard.
